Riera, Michael
Item prices starting from
£ 2.92
Riera, Michael
Item prices starting from
£ 4.27
Riera, Michael
Item prices starting from
£ 2.65
Riera, Michael
Item prices starting from
£ 3.37
Riera, Michael
Item prices starting from
£ 3.76
Riera, Michael
Item prices starting from
£ 4.47